I just can't put the new Chelsea Wolfe record down at all. Starting to feel it might be her best work yet with every listen. Loving the industrial sound to it, especially off the back of her more stripped down album "Birth of Violence". Kinda thought she was going to go the way of Nick Cave and continue getting more and more stripped down with each release, but her new record is a complete 180. 

Album of the year so far.

Dennis Bovell - The Dubmaster. Career spanning anthology of one of the two best British Dub Producers and without Bovell its doubtful that Adrian Sherwood would have got started (Bovell showed him the ropes early on
